Recently, after 2 and a half years of leaving my earlier job, I came to know that my PF funds balance (accumulated as of my date of leaving the job in Surat and transferring to Vadodara with another employer) were not transferred from the Surat PF to the Vadodara PF office. This was due to a mistake by my current employer in filling out Form 13. As advised by the Surat PF office, a revised Form 13 was filed and submitted with them, and the Surat PF office has now transferred the funds to the Vadodara PF office.
However, they have not credited any interest on the above amount. Simply put, approximately 75k balance was transferred without any interest for 2 and a half years. Upon inquiry, the officials are stating that due to the mistake, they cannot pay interest, and only the principal amount is being transferred.
I believe this is unfair since the funds were not withdrawn by me and were always with the Surat PF office. Therefore, I am definitely eligible for interest. Now, the question arises as to which PF office should credit my interest – Surat PF or Vadodara PF office?
Please guide me on the course of action.
